.business-name::before{content:"";display:block;width:22px;height:22px;min-width:22px;background:#e30200 url("/assets/img/icons/angle_right_white.svg") center center no-repeat;background-size:8px 12px;border-radius:50%}@media screen and (max-width: 767px){.business-name::before{width:20px;min-width:20px;height:20px;background-size:6px 9px}}.business-name{padding-left:32px}@media screen and (max-width: 767px){.business-name{padding-left:30px}}.business-name::before{position:absolute;top:calc((1em * 1.5 - 22px) / 2);left:0}@media screen and (max-width: 767px){.business-name::before{top:calc((1em * 1.5 - (22px - 2px)) / 2)}}.l-heading-mainVisual{background-color:#f3f2f5;background-image:url("/corporate/assets/img//mv.png")}@media screen and (max-width: 767px){.l-heading-mainVisual{background-image:url("/corporate/assets/img//mv_sm.png")}}.business-list{margin:0;padding:0;list-style:none;display:flex;flex-wrap:wrap;margin:-30px -14px 0}@media screen and (max-width: 1023px){.business-list{margin:-30px -7.5px 0}}@media screen and (max-width: 767px){.business-list{margin:-15px -7.5px 0}}.business-list>li{width:calc(100% / 5 - 14px * 2);display:flex;border:1px solid #dfdacb;border-radius:10px;margin:85px 14px 0;padding:20px 10px;justify-content:center;background-color:#fff}@media screen and (max-width: 1023px){.business-list>li{border-radius:5px;width:calc(100% / 3 - 7.5px * 2);padding:15px 10px;margin:75px 7.5px 0}}@media screen and (max-width: 767px){.business-list>li{padding:15px;margin:calc((100vw - 750px) / 2 / 100 * 5 + 30px) 7.5px 0;width:100%;min-height:60px}}.business-link{text-decoration:none;color:#000;display:-ms-grid;display:grid;-ms-grid-columns:auto;grid-template-columns:auto;-ms-grid-rows:1fr 30px auto;grid-template-rows:1fr 30px auto}@media screen and (max-width: 1023px){.business-link{-ms-grid-rows:1fr 15px auto;grid-template-rows:1fr 15px auto}}@media screen and (max-width: 767px){.business-link{-ms-grid-columns:1fr 15px 1fr;grid-template-columns:1fr 15px 1fr;-ms-grid-rows:auto;grid-template-rows:auto;width:100%}}.business-img{-ms-grid-column:1;-ms-grid-column-span:1;grid-column:1 / 2;-ms-grid-row:1;-ms-grid-row-span:1;grid-row:1 / 2;-ms-grid-row-align:end;align-self:end;-ms-grid-column-align:center;justify-self:center;margin-top:-75px;text-align:center}@media screen and (max-width: 767px){.business-img{text-align:right;margin-top:-37.5px}}.business-img>img{width:80%}@media screen and (max-width: 767px){.business-img>img{width:60%;position:relative;top:5px}.business-img>img[data-size-sm="lg"]{width:70%}.business-img>img[data-size-sm="sm"]{width:55%}}@media screen and (max-width: 767px){.business-img{-ms-grid-column:3;-ms-grid-column-span:1;grid-column:3 / 4;-ms-grid-column-align:end;justify-self:end}}.business-body{-ms-grid-column:1;-ms-grid-column-span:1;grid-column:1 / 2;-ms-grid-row:3;-ms-grid-row-span:1;grid-row:3 / 4;-ms-grid-column-align:center;justify-self:center}@media screen and (max-width: 767px){.business-body{-ms-grid-row:1;-ms-grid-row-span:1;grid-row:1 / 2;-ms-grid-column-align:start;justify-self:start;-ms-grid-row-align:center;align-self:center}}.business-body>:last-child{margin-bottom:0}.business-name{position:relative;font-size:16px;color:#000;font-weight:bold;display:block}@media screen and (max-width: 767px){.business-name{font-size:14px}}
